NVIDIA is seeking a technical leader interested in defining, crafting, implementing, and guiding the implementation of security research, architecture, implementation, and design for next-generation Nvidia Networking products. You'll be expected to take a strong hands-on role, working with diverse teams across NVIDIA and with external partners to meet security requirements for our state-of-the-art network products.

What you'll be doing:

  • Research, design, develop and implement architecture solutions (Hardware and software) meeting internal and external security requirements and standards.

  • Apply innovative hardware security primitives to enable next generation secure software extensions supported by hardware.

  • Collaborate with partners on the implementation of open-source software.

  • Collaborate across the company to guide the direction of Silicon security, TEE, working with hardware, software, research and product teams.

  • Architectural modeling, validation, microarchitectural definition, following standards bodies, and developing infrastructure enabling trusted platforms using hardware security methods.

  • Work with customers, partners to identify and address security issues and threats.

What we need to see:

  • BSc, MS or PhD in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science or Computer Engineering, or equivalent experience.

  • 7+ years of relevant experience.

  • First-hand work experience with the SW/FW design architecture of SoCs and designing hardware security for embedded devices.

Have directly worked on several of the following:

  • Boot and update architecture for SoC systems.

  • RISC-V architecture, Root-of-trust, and security processors.

  • Distributed key management API and Cryptographic accelerators and standards.

  • Familiarity with embedded systems and programming low-level firmware.

  • Experience in Security-by-design hardware and principles of privileges.

  • Programming and debugging fundamentals across languages such as: Verilog, Python/Perl scripting, ARM assembly and C/C++.

  • The ability to work in a dynamic collaboration oriented team is required and strong communication skills and a real passion for working as a team are essential.

Enterprise Architects in Israel are responsible for designing and overseeing the implementation of IT strategies. They work closely with business owners and stakeholders to create an enterprise architecture capable of meeting their needs. The ideal candidate should have in-depth knowledge of IT infrastructure, including software, hardware, database systems, networks, and more. They need to have a strong understanding of business strategy and objectives, as they must use their analysis and systems design skills to create IT solutions that are cost-efficient, secure, and aligned with the company’s overall goals. They will be responsible for developing and managing roadmaps, architectures, and other diagrams that illustrate the existing and future IT landscape. They will also be in charge of designing, deploying, and managing various IT projects and initiatives. They must ensure that all implementations are compliant with industry standards and meet the objectives of each project. In addition, Enterprise Architects should be comfortable leading brainstorming sessions, analyzing data, and taking part in visioning and development activities. They need to be able to collaborate with a range of teams from development to operations and identify any issues that might arise. Finally, Enterprise Architects should be able to coordinate with vendors and review their services and ensure reliability. They must also evaluate emerging technologies, identify areas of improvement, and ensure system security. As technology evolves, Enterprise Architects have become invaluable team members. Their expertise is essential to help business owners and stakeholders create IT strategies and architectures that will meet their needs and satisfy important regulations.
